XML CompareThe XML Compare intelligently compares two XML documents and returns a valid result document showing any differences as “tracked changes”.
The Compare Manager allows a user to select a base XML document and a target XML document and compare them. The compare is intelligent; that is, it will compare like sections in a document, thereby getting higher quality results. The Compare Manager provides an important information agreement capability in ALiCE. Restricting the compare to selected XML elements means the user is not confronted with the clutter of compare that happens when the base and target documents are significantly different. The ALiCE Compare Manager limits the compare and thus the clutter, making it much easier to work with the result. The ALiCE Compare Manager returns a valid result document with differences flagged as tracked changes, unlike most XML compares, which simply present side by side views of the differences and force the user to somehow reconcile the two. This result document makes it easy to navigate and reconcile the differences.
The Compare Manager can also compare entire documents simply by selecting the root element.
